2013 reissue; originally released in 1966.
More
,
Giuseppi Logan
's second album, has two tracks from the same legendary May 1st, 1965, Town Hall concert, produced by ESP-Disk' owner
Bernard Stollman
, that gave us
Albert Ayler
's
Bells
. This ESP-Disk' 50th Anniversary Remaster edition of
More
includes previously unissued music from Logan's set that reissue producer
Michael D. Anderson
discovered at the end of the Albert Ayler
Bells
master tape. The astonishing thing about this ten-minute segment of audio tape is that it is the continuation of the second track, "Shebar," extending its length to 19 minutes. On the original album, there is a fade, but with the inclusion of this newly discovered segment, the performance continues to the end of the song and of the group's performance. Note: The slight distortion here exists on the original master tape and could not be corrected, but the historical value in hearing the entire performance certainly justifies its inclusion. RIYL:
Art Ensemble of Chicago
,
Bill Dixon
. Giuseppi Logan, alto saxophone, bass clarinet, flute, piano;
Don Pullen
, piano on 1-2, 4;
Reggie Johnson
, bass on 1-2;
Eddie Gomez
, bass on 4;
Milford Graves
, drums on 1-2, 4.
